What Defines Authentic Brazilian Cuisine

Authentic Brazilian food is defined by regional diversity, blending Indigenous, African, and Portuguese influences into a vibrant culinary tapestry. You will find dishes centered around black beans, rice, farofa, and locally sourced meats, with each region offering its own signature preparation. The emphasis is on fresh ingredients, slow-cooked stews, and generous use of herbs, creating meals that feel both hearty and welcoming to anyone seeking Brazilian food near me.

Churrasco and Rodízio Style

Espetinho and various grilled cuts of beef, chicken, and sausage served on skewers.

Rodízio service where servers bring multiple meats directly to your table.

Garlic butter sauces and chimichurri that complement the smoky char.

Feijoada and Comfort Classics

Feijoada completa, a black bean stew with pork cuts, served with rice and orange slices.

Moqueca, a seafood stew cooked in coconut milk and dendê oil.

Açaí na tigina served with granola and banana for a lighter, refreshing option.

How to Identify Quality Brazilian Restaurants

Not every spot advertising Brazilian food near me delivers an authentic experience, so knowing what to look for matters. A strong restaurant will highlight specific regional dishes, maintain a clean and lively atmosphere, and demonstrate knowledge about their menu beyond basic translations. Staff who can describe cooking techniques or suggest pairings often signal a more dedicated operation committed to representing Brazilian culture accurately.

Planning a Visit and What to Expect

Visiting a Brazilian restaurant, especially one with a rodízio format, typically involves a relaxed, communal vibe where lingering over multiple courses is encouraged. Expect a varied beverage selection, including caipirinhas that balance sweetness and citrus zest. Arriving with an appetite and a curiosity for unfamiliar flavors ensures the meal feels like an event rather than a simple dinner, highlighting the social nature of Brazilian dining.
